Texas Cities are Messin’ with Paid Sick Leave: What Employers Need to Know and Do
The cities of Austin, Dallas and San Antonio have passed ordinances that require employers to provide paid sick leave to eligible employees who work in these cities. While the Austin ordinance is facing legal challenges, the ordinances have garnered...
